https://absentine.bandcamp.com/album/of-the-deadlands I have struggled increasingly with executive dysfunction. Between 2020 and 2023, I really felt unable to get around to recording this album, despite not struggling to write songs. It's cruel to sum up such frustrating impotence in a quick sentence, but I'm writing about the actual output: after a constipated trickle of tracking across the years, I eventually unlocked the ability to record in a large batch of focus in November 2023, amassing all my Annual Leave, with material I'd written across years prior. 1. Deadland melody/"The Haunt" This melody came to me while wandering literal rubble of Hanley. It was an era close to pandemic restrictions, but either way, that's what my home city is now. I know I am privileged compared to many other countries and localities, but I have witnessed our apocalypse. It was with this melody that the album gained identity, and form.
